B Energised: Reclaim Your Vitality This Spring
As winter fades and spring begins to bloom, many of us feel a natural urge to shake off the heaviness of the colder months.
The darker days, reduced activity, and comfort foods that often define winter can leave us feeling sluggish. But spring offers the perfect opportunity to reset, recharge, and re-energise. By making small but intentional changes to your diet, lifestyle, and supplement routine, you can step into the new season with vitality and balance.
Lighten Up Your Diet
Winter often encourages hearty, heavy meals, which are comforting but can sometimes weigh us down. Spring is the season to embrace lighter, fresher foods. Think vibrant salads, seasonal vegetables, lean proteins, and plenty of fruit. Asparagus, peas, radishes, and leafy greens are in season and packed with vitamins and minerals to help fuel your body.
Consider reducing refined carbohydrates and sugar, which can contribute to energy crashes. Instead, choose whole grains like quinoa, oats, and brown rice, which provide slow-release energy throughout the day. Staying hydrated is equally important—after months of central heating and less water intake, your body will thank you for upping your fluids with water, herbal teas, or even infused water with citrus and herbs.
Embrace Movement in the Fresh Air
Exercise can feel harder in winter, with icy mornings and limited daylight. But spring makes it easier to get outside and move. Fresh air and natural light are powerful energisers, improving mood, reducing stress, and supporting your circadian rhythm. Try brisk walks, light jogs, or cycling in nature to reconnect with your body and environment.
If you’ve been less active in recent months, don’t pressure yourself into intense workouts right away. Instead, ease in with activities you enjoy, such as yoga in the park, gardening, or weekend hikes. Consistency matters more than intensity when it comes to building sustainable energy.
Refresh Your Sleep Routine
The shift in seasons is also a great time to reset your sleep habits. Longer days and lighter evenings can disrupt bedtime patterns, but prioritising quality rest will pay off in energy and focus. Aim for 7–9 hours of sleep, keep a consistent schedule, and limit screen use before bed. Even small changes—like opening your curtains in the morning to get natural light—can help regulate your body clock.
Seasonal Supplements for Energy & Immunity
A balanced diet should remain the cornerstone of your health, but certain supplements can provide valuable support as your body adapts to the new season. Before adding anything new, it’s always best to discuss your individual needs with a healthcare professional. Some supportive options to explore include:
1. Vitamin D: Many people are deficient after winter due to limited sun exposure. Supplementing can support immunity, mood, and energy.
2. B Vitamins: Essential for energy metabolism, B vitamins help combat fatigue and support mental clarity.
3. Magnesium: Known as the “relaxation mineral,” magnesium helps with muscle recovery, stress reduction, and better sleep.
4. Adaptogens: Herbs like ashwagandha, rhodiola, or ginseng can help the body adapt to stress and improve stamina.
5. Probiotics: Gut health is linked to overall energy and immunity—supporting your microbiome in spring can help you feel lighter and more resilient.
Cultivate Seasonal Mindset Shifts
Spring is a season of renewal. Beyond diet and supplements, consider small lifestyle shifts: decluttering your home, spending more time in nature, or setting fresh personal goals. These practices can give you a psychological lift to match your physical energy boost.
Coming out of winter, it’s natural to feel a bit sluggish—but with nourishing seasonal foods, outdoor movement, supportive supplements, and a refreshed mindset, you can harness the energy of spring. Think of it as a gentle seasonal reset, setting the tone for a vibrant, healthy year ahead.
